DroneShield Past Earnings Performance

Past criteria checks 3/6

DroneShield has been growing earnings at an average annual rate of 57%, while the Aerospace & Defense industry saw earnings growing at 17.7% annually. Revenues have been growing at an average rate of 61% per year. DroneShield's return on equity is 1%, and it has net margins of 1.6%.

Morningstar snapshot from 11/03/2026: Fair value: A$2.95 Five-star price: A$1.36 — this is my entry point Current price: A$4.02 Valuation: Overvalued Uncertainty: Very High Economic moat: Narrow 2025 revenue: A$216.5m Revenue growth in 2025: 276% Cash balance: A$209.4m Shares outstanding: ~913m Gross margin: ~60.9% Operating margin: ~-1.9% My interest in DroneShield is based on the long-term need for counter-drone technology, but only at the right price. The current conflict involving Iran is another reminder that drones are now a real threat to military assets, energy infrastructure and broader regional security.

What's in the News Critical Infrastructure Technologies signs a new NDA with DroneShield to integrate Counter Unmanned Aerial Systems capabilities into the Nexus 20 platform requested by the Ukrainian Ministry of Defence, advancing design work on a secure, resilient defence system (Key Developments) The Nexus 20 program, covering 50 platforms, moves forward with parallel telecommunications and C UAS integration in partnership frameworks that already include Babcock International, Nokia, and Ericsson (Key Developments) DroneShield is added to the S and P ASX 200 Index, which may increase its visibility and potential inclusion in institutional portfolios (Key Developments) DroneShield is also added to the S and P ASX 200 Industrials Sector Index, reinforcing its status as a notable participant in the Australian industrials universe (Key Developments) Valuation Changes Fair Value: Unchanged at A$5.15 per share, indicating stable long term intrinsic value assumptions.
